Bethell Construction is pleased to announce our newest senior leadership appointment, welcoming Chris Cayton as Operations Director!
Chris brings over 30 years of experience leading complex civil engineering and construction programmes across the UK, previously leading Murphy’s Transportation Business Unit. During his career, he worked in the rail, highways, infrastructure, aviation, transport, nuclear and tunnelling sectors, developing a wealth of industry expertise.
Chris previously spent an 8-year tenure at Bethell, from 2004 to 2012, as Contracts Manager and later as Operations Director. In his new role, Chris will strengthen our operational capabilities and play a key role in driving our future strategy as we work towards achieving our ambitious goal of exceeding £100m+ in turnover.
